Pneumonia is primarily caused by infections from bacteria, viruses, or fungi. Non-infectious causes, such as inhaling food, liquids, or irritants like smoke, can lead to a type of pneumonia known as aspiration pneumonia. However, conditions like stress or environmental factors alone are not direct causes of pneumonia. Thus, factors that do not involve pathogens or aspiration are not causes of pneumonia.

Pneumonia is an infection of the lungs that can be caused by various pathogens, including bacteria, viruses, and fungi, typically affecting healthy individuals. Opportunistic pneumonia, on the other hand, occurs in individuals with weakened immune systems or underlying health conditions, allowing normally harmless microorganisms to cause infection. This type of pneumonia is often associated with specific pathogens, such as Pneumocystis jirovecii in people with HIV/AIDS. Thus, the key difference lies in the health status of the patient and the organisms involved.
